ABB Bailey D33025 INFI90 Terminal Unit Baseplate Complete Information
I. Basic Identification Information
Model: D33025
Brand: ABB Bailey (formerly Bailey)
System: INFI 90 / Symphony DCS Distributed Control System
Category: I/O Terminal Base / Terminal Unit Baseplate (Terminal Base)
Position: Complementary to **DTCC901B (61430001-FU)** digital terminal board dedicated mounting backplate. The two are used together to form a DI/DO field wiring unit.
Core Functions
Mechanical Support: DIN rail cabinet fixed base, clamping DTCC901B terminal board, shock-resistant and anti-loosening, suitable for power plants / chemical plants with high vibration cabinet environments;
Bus Conversion: Internal integrated signal interconnection copper foil, achieving signal direct connection between I/O cards in the IEMMU cage ↔ DTCC901B terminal board;
Power Supply Distribution: Dividing 24VDC system power supply to the digital terminal circuit, with current limiting wiring;
Grounding Convergence: Unified shielding ground and signal ground wiring bus, reducing switch quantity EMI interference;
Expansion Interface: Reserved NKTU series flat cable interface, supporting remote terminal cabinet extension wiring.

Hardware Structure and Electrical Specifications
Installation Method: Standard 35mm DIN rail snap-in installation, can be densely arranged;
Working Voltage: DC 24V (INFI90 system standard power supply);
Channel Capacity: Each baseplate corresponds to 16 points DI/DO, matching DTCC901B channels;
Environmental Grade: Used in industrial cabinet environment, -20℃ ~ +55℃, IP20;
Material: Flame-retardant glass fiber PCB baseplate, metal locking latch, oil-resistant, dust-resistant;
Protection Design: Baseplate wiring isolation for strong and weak electricity, avoiding 220V strong electricity from entering the control circuit.
